Output e58815e78f171ce583a53adc52f1ab423748daf9d980c7866ea7f74ff3702251:0

value
601551958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8f4ba3a89aa48c3dae33f8520e763303ec14b31 OP_EQUALVERIFY OP_CHECKSIG
address
1KKZKL1jyuLzQDHcKHYjiF4XiUeQymtkCE
transaction
e58815e78f171ce583a53adc52f1ab423748daf9d980c7866ea7f74ff3702251
spent
true